Abstract

The utility model provides a flat knitting machine's main roller device, including two roller rollers, first support and second support, all install two control levers that open and shut on first support and second support, install in the upper end that corresponds the control lever that opens and shuts at the both ends of roller, it rotate to set up on first support and second support to open and shut the middle part of control lever, below at the roller roller is equipped with the transmission shaft that opens and shuts, the cam that with the lower tip that correspond open and shut control lever offset is installed all the time at the both ends of the transmission shaft that opens and shuts, it is used for the drive transmission shaft pivoted motor that opens and shuts that opens and shuts to install in the outside of first support, it is used for driving roller pivoted work motor to install in the outside of second support. This flat knitting machine's main roller device drives the transmission shaft that opens and shuts through the motor that opens and shuts and rotates, and the transmission shaft that opens and shuts drives the control lever rotation of opening and shutting through the cam, and then makes the roller roller open and be closed, simple structure, and can realize opening in step and being closed of two roller rollers, the difficult production is interfered between a roller roller and the bottom plate.

Background technology
Lora is the significant components of flat machine, and which is used for drawing the fabric that needle-bar is compiled out, due to Lora with Needle plate has a certain distance, and Lora cannot pull the fabric for just having woven, therefore, base plate has been provided between Lora and needle plate, Fabric on needle plate is pulled to Lora the position that can be drawn using a base plate.In order to avoid touching with a base plate Hit, in base plate uphill process is played, Lora must be fully opened.And current main roller device is essentially all unilateral Lora Rotated with fixed form, the Lora of opposite side has thus been directly limit shared by base plate come the function of realizing opening Space, Lora are opened and not enough thoroughly and easily produce interference with a base plate, and both produce collision rift can affect service life.Except Lora easily with rise outside the defect that interferes of base plate, present main roller device when Lora is opened, in Lora Two gears are also turned on, during due to the two working gears be it is intermeshing, once so separate, when closing etc. Lora just The precision of gear engagement cannot be ensured, and then have influence on the normal work of machine.Additionally, existing surface of roller is enclosed with skin Band, needs mount belt, and by installing the belt of different-thickness come adjusting tightness, regulation is more bothered during adjusting elasticity. As described above, needing to be further improved existing main roller device.

Specific embodiment
This utility model is described in further detail below in conjunction with accompanying drawing embodiment.
As shown in Figures 1 to 6, the main roller device of the flat machine includes first support 1, second support 2, intermediate support 3rd, roller 4, folding control bar 5, folding power transmission shaft 6, cam 7, work drive motor 8, folding motor 9, tensioning wheel 10, tensile force are adjusted The groups such as section extension spring 11, tensioned lines 12, the first drive mechanism 13, the second drive mechanism 14, gear 15, gear train 16 and yarn retaining plate 17 Part.
In the present embodiment, first support 1 is left socle, and second support 2 is right support, and intermediate support 3 is located at first support 1 Between second support 2, two folding control bars 5 are mounted on first support 1, second support 2 and intermediate support 3, are opened Close the oblique swing arm 52 that control-rod 5 includes vertical swing arm 51 and opened from the lower end of vertical swing arm laterally, and folding control The middle part of bar 5 is rotatably arranged on corresponding support.The two ends that roller 4 has two, roller 4 are separately mounted to first support 1 and second support 2 on corresponding folding control bar 5 upper end, the centre of roller 4 is arranged on the correspondence on intermediate support 3 The upper end of folding control bar 5.Folding power transmission shaft 6 has two and the parallel lower section located at roller 4, and folding power transmission shaft 6 is rotated Be arranged between first support 1 and second support 2.Folding power transmission shaft 6 is driven in folding located at the outside of folding control bar 5 The two ends and centre of axle 6 are mounted on cam 7, cam 7 can with 6 synchronous axial system of folding power transmission shaft, and cam 7 all the time with it is corresponding The lateral surface of the bottom of folding control bar 5 offsets.In addition, the folding motor 9 in the present embodiment is arranged on the outer of first support 1 Side, work drive motor 8 are arranged on the outside of second support 2.
During work, work drive motor 8 drives wherein one roller 4 to rotate by the first drive mechanism 13, sieve wheel roller 4 with Realize synchronous axial system, also, the two gears 15 in roller 4 by pitch wheel 15 between another roller 4 Open and engagement can be remained when closing.Folding motor 9 drives wherein one folding to pass by the second drive mechanism 14 Moving axis 6 is rotated, and realizes synchronous axial system by the cooperation of gear train 16 between two folding power transmission shafts 6, with 6 turns of folding power transmission shaft Dynamic, in the presence of cam 7, folding control bar 5 is relative to be opened or draws in, so as to drive two rollers 4 it is synchronous open or Person closes.The first drive mechanism 13 and the second drive mechanism 14 in the present embodiment can be using conventional toothed belt transmission machine Structure, the not reinflated description of here.
The main roller device is provided with tensioning wheel 10 in the bottom near every folding control bar 5, is provided with by tensioning wheel 10 Tensile force adjusts extension spring 11, is provided with tensioned lines 12 on tensioning wheel 10, and one end of tensioned lines 12 is fixed under folding control bar 5 On end, 12 other ends of tensioned lines are fixed on tensile force and adjust in extension spring 11.The drawing of extension spring 11 is adjusted by tension adjusting Power can change the pendulum angle of corresponding folding control bar 5, and then realize that the tensile force of main roller device is adjusted.
The roller 4 of the present embodiment adopts ferrum Lora, has engaging tooth on the surface of roller 4, and two rollers 4 can be led to Cross engaging tooth to be intermeshed together.In addition, being provided with yarn retaining plate 17 on intermediate support 3, yarn retaining plate 17 encloses and is located at roller 4 Middle position.
